Overview

Whether you've been in the developer kitchen for decades or are just taking the plunge to do it yourself, The Complete Developer will show you how to build and implement every component of a modern stack-from scratch. You'll go from a React-driven frontend to a fully fleshed-out backend with Mongoose, MongoDB, and a complete set of REST and GraphQL APIs, and back again through the whole Next.js stack. The book's easy-to-follow, step-by-step recipes will teach you how to build a web server with Express.js, create custom API routes, deploy applications via self-contained microservices, and add a reactive, component-based UI. You'll leverage command line tools and full-stack frameworks to build an application whose no-effort user management rides on GitHub logins. You'll also learn how to- Work with modern JavaScript syntax, TypeScript, and the Next.js framework Simplify UI development with the React library Extend your application with REST and GraphQL APIs Manage your data with the MongoDB NoSQL database Use OAuth to simplify user management, authentication, and authorization Automate testing with Jest, test-driven development, stubs, mocks, and fakes Whether you're an experienced software engineer or new to DIY web development, The Complete Developer will teach you to succeed with the modern full stack. After all, control matters. Covers- Docker, Express.js, JavaScript, Jest, MongoDB, Mongoose, Next.js, Node.js, OAuth, React, REST and GraphQL APIs, and TypeScript A hands-on, beginner-friendly approach to developing complete web applications from the ground up, using JavaScript and its most popular frameworks, including Node.js and React.js. Table of Contents

Introduction Part I: The Technology Stack Chapter 1: Node.js Chapter 2: Modern JavaScript Chapter 3: TypeScript Chapter 4: React.js Chapter 5: Next.js Chapter 6: APIs Chapter 7: MongoDB and Mongoose Chapter 8: Testing Chapter 9: Authorization with OAuth Chapter 10: Docker Part II: The Full-Stack Application Chapter 11: Setting Up the Docker Environment Chapter 12: Building the Middleware Chapter 13: Building the GraphQL API Chapter 14: Building the Frontend Chapter 15: Authentication with GitHub Chapter 16: Running Automated Tests in Docker Appendix A: TypeScript Compiler Options Appendix B: The Next.js App Directory Appendix C: Jest Matcher Function

Author Information

Martin Krause has been building websites from scratch for over 20 years. He has been an engineering manager at Publicis Sapient and a senior frontend architect at Razorfish, creating cutting-edge microsites and leading teams on large-scale projects.
